American Diabetes Association (ADA) Alert Day is March 27. Managing diabetes is possible and no cost management education is available!

Type II diabetes can be a serious illness where the body has trouble making or using insulin. The ADA encourages people to take the online Diabetes Risk Test which asks 7 questions about your family and personal health, and provides you with a risk assessment from 0-10.

Tufts Medical Center Primary Care - Boston offers free classes to people with diabetes to help them lessen the severity of the disease through education and to empower people to take an active role in managing their own health.
